The Rise of AI and Chatbot Integration in Healthcare

The integration of AI and chatbot platforms into healthcare systems isn't a futuristic concept—it's a present-day reality. Hospitals, clinics, and digital health startups are leveraging conversational AI to streamline workflows and enhance patient experience. Unlike traditional support systems, AI-powered chatbots are available 24/7, capable of handling a wide range of tasks including appointment scheduling, answering FAQs, sending medication reminders, and even providing mental health support.

This continuous availability reduces the burden on healthcare staff, shortens patient wait times, and ensures consistent communication—making the system more responsive and efficient.

Supporting Mental Health and Chronic Care Management

Another area where AI and chatbot platforms are proving valuable is in mental health and chronic disease management. Chatbots trained in c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) techniques can provide immediate emotional support, mood tracking, and coping strategies for users dealing with stress, anxiety, or depression.

For patients with chronic conditions like diabetes or hypertension, AI and chatbot systems can monitor daily health inputs, remind users to take medications, and flag any abnormalities for clinician review. This proactive care model helps in early detection and timely interventions, reducing hospital readmissions.

Challenges and Ethical Considerations

While the benefits of AI and chatbot technology in healthcare are substantial, there are challenges that must be addressed. Ensuring patient data privacy, maintaining ethical standards in AI decision-making, and providing culturally competent chatbot interactions are ongoing concerns. Regulations and industry standards are evolving to ensure that these digital tools are safe, effective, and inclusive.
